news 2026/3/27 8:04:19

效率提升90%:一键解决Spring Boot启动错误的智能方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
效率提升90%:一键解决Spring Boot启动错误的智能方案

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    创建一个效率对比工具,展示处理'无法访问org.springframework.boot.springapplication'错误的两种方式:1. 传统手动调试方法步骤;2. 使用AI辅助工具自动修复。工具应包含:时间消耗统计、成功率对比、解决方案准确性评估等功能。使用Kimi-K2模型实现自动问题诊断和修复,生成可视化对比报告,突出AI解决方案在效率上的优势。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

在开发Spring Boot应用时,很多开发者都遇到过无法访问org.springframework.boot.springapplication这样的错误。传统调试方法往往耗时耗力,而使用AI辅助工具则可以大幅提升解决这类问题的效率。本文将通过对比两种处理方式,展示现代开发工具的效率优势。

1. 传统手动调试方法步骤

传统调试方法通常需要开发者逐步排查问题,过程繁琐且容易出错。以下是常见的步骤:

  1. 检查依赖配置:首先需要检查pom.xmlbuild.gradle文件,确保spring-boot-starter依赖已正确引入。
  2. 清理和重新构建项目:执行mvn clean installgradle build命令,确保依赖包完整。
  3. 检查类路径配置:确认SpringApplication类是否在类路径中,有时IDE的配置问题可能导致类路径不一致。
  4. 检查IDE设置:如果使用IDE(如IntelliJ IDEA或Eclipse),需要检查项目结构和模块配置是否正确。
  5. 日志分析:查看启动日志,定位具体的错误信息,可能需要反复尝试和调整。

这一过程通常需要10-30分钟,甚至更长,尤其是对新手开发者来说,成功率可能不到50%。

2. 使用AI辅助工具自动修复

与传统方法相比,AI辅助工具可以显著简化这一流程。以下是使用InsCode(快马)平台的Kimi-K2模型实现自动问题诊断和修复的步骤:

  1. 输入错误信息:将错误日志或问题描述直接输入到平台的AI对话区。
  2. 自动分析:Kimi-K2模型会快速分析错误原因,识别出可能的解决方案。
  3. 一键修复:平台提供修复建议,甚至可以直接生成修复后的代码或配置调整方案。
  4. 验证结果:开发者只需简单验证修复后的项目是否能正常启动。

整个过程通常只需1-3分钟,成功率高达90%以上。AI工具不仅节省时间,还能提供更准确的解决方案。

3. 效率对比

为了更直观地展示两者的差异,我们设计了一个简单的效率对比工具,统计了以下指标:

  • 时间消耗:传统方法平均耗时20分钟,而AI工具平均耗时2分钟。
  • 成功率:传统方法的成功率为50%,而AI工具的成功率为90%。
  • 解决方案准确性:AI工具提供的解决方案更精准,避免了人为遗漏或错误。

4. 为什么选择AI辅助工具?

  1. 快速定位问题:AI模型能够快速理解错误上下文,避免开发者陷入无谓的试错。
  2. 减少人为错误:传统方法容易因疏忽或经验不足导致遗漏,而AI工具能提供全面的解决方案。
  3. 提升开发体验:开发者可以将精力集中在业务逻辑上,而非繁琐的调试过程。

5. 实际案例分享

最近我在开发一个Spring Boot项目时遇到了无法访问org.springframework.boot.springapplication错误。传统方法让我花了近30分钟仍未解决,而使用InsCode(快马)平台的AI工具后,问题在2分钟内得到解决。工具不仅指出了依赖冲突的问题,还提供了具体的修复步骤。

6. 总结

通过对比传统调试方法和AI辅助工具,可以清晰地看到后者在效率上的巨大优势。对于现代开发者来说,掌握这类工具不仅能提升工作效率,还能减少不必要的挫折感。如果你也经常遇到类似的开发问题,不妨试试InsCode(快马)平台,体验一键解决的便捷。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
    创建一个效率对比工具,展示处理'无法访问org.springframework.boot.springapplication'错误的两种方式:1. 传统手动调试方法步骤;2. 使用AI辅助工具自动修复。工具应包含:时间消耗统计、成功率对比、解决方案准确性评估等功能。使用Kimi-K2模型实现自动问题诊断和修复,生成可视化对比报告,突出AI解决方案在效率上的优势。
  3. 点击'项目生成'按钮,等待项目生成完整后预览效果

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/15 22:43:00

基于Dify构建个性化推荐AI应用的可行性分析

基于Dify构建个性化推荐AI应用的可行性分析 在当今信息过载的时代,用户面对海量商品、内容和服务时,越来越依赖“懂我”的推荐系统。然而,传统的协同过滤或基于内容的推荐方法,往往只能做到“猜你喜欢”,却难以理解“你…

作者头像 李华
网站建设 2026/3/20 11:29:30

1小时搞定产品原型:WebUI快速验证技巧

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个快速原型生成工具,允许用户通过描述自动生成可点击的产品原型。要求:1) 自然语言输入转WebUI 2) 生成可交互的线框图 3) 支持导出为HTML。重点在于快…

作者头像 李华
网站建设 2026/3/18 0:09:02

零基础入门:用WinStep.NTE开发你的第一个Windows程序

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 为编程新手设计一个入门教程项目,使用WinStep.NTE创建一个简单的计算器应用程序。要求:1) 提供分步指导;2) 自动生成基础计算器界面;…

作者头像 李华
网站建设 2026/3/27 1:14:14

快速构建网络监控原型:NetworkManager+Prometheus实战

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个基于NetworkManager的网络监控原型系统,功能包括:1. 通过D-Bus接口采集网络指标 2. Prometheus exporter实现 3. Grafana仪表板模板 4. 网络异常告警…

作者头像 李华
网站建设 2026/3/24 2:56:01

LangChain Agent:AI如何革新自动化开发流程

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个基于LangChain Agent的自动化任务处理系统,能够根据用户输入的自然语言指令自动生成代码并执行任务。系统应支持多种任务类型,如数据爬取、文本处理…

作者头像 李华
网站建设 2026/3/16 1:51:25

defaultdict在数据处理中的5个实战场景

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个数据处理脚本,使用defaultdict解决以下实际问题:1) 统计CSV文件中各城市的用户数量 2) 按日期分组日志条目 3) 构建多级嵌套字典存储商品分类体系 4…

作者头像 李华